Philippe Coutinho scored a stunning goal but it was not enough to hand Liverpool the win against Newcastle.

The Reds took the lead courtesy of the Brazilian before but Joselu bundled in an equaliser before half time to earn the hosts a draw.

Jurgen Klopp's side have now won just one of their last six games in all competitions and are falling away from the top four after a bright start to the season.

Newcastle ratings

Elliot 7 Beaten by a brilliant shot from Coutinho. Quick off his line to deny Sturridge.

Yedlin 7 Showed brilliant pace to stop Salah going clean through. His best asset.

Lascelles 7 Makes up for his weaknesses with his strength and determination.

Clark 5 One absolute howler let in Salah, always looks vulnerable.

Manquillo 5 Looks weak, always on the back foot and struggled against Salah.

Shelvey 6 Brilliant through ball for Joselu, gave Coutinho too much space. Mixed bag.

Merino 7 Booked. Big presence in midfield, growing in stature and performance.

Ritchie 7 Good quality delivery, bright and lively. Provides a threat from the wide areas.

Perez 6 Worked hard, chased every ball and caused some problems. Few opportunities.

Liverpool

Mignolet 6 For much of the game he was a spectator. Not much playing behind Liverpool’s defence.

Gomez 6 Booked. Took out Atsu with a high challenge which earned him a yellow card.

Matip 5 Kamikaze defending gifted Newcastle an equaliser. Liverpool so weak in defence.

Lovren 5 Dangerous in the opposition box and worrying moments in his own box.

Moreno 6 Given a decent test by Ritchie, he is showing much better defensive discipline.

Henderson 6 Anchored the midfield reasonably well even though his instinct is to go forward.

Wijnaldum 6 Great energy and work rate, should have scored but was good on his return.

Coutinho 8 MotM. Easily the best player on the pitch in the first half, faded but still superb.

Salah 7 If his finishing was good then he’d be world class. Lively but so wasteful.

Mane 5 Missed a big early chance and was well below his usual standard. Subbed early.

Sturridge 6 Had a couple of big chances, despite not scoring he showed some good quality.
